Founded in 1894, Lowell Observatory is a National Historical Landmark and a leader in astronomical research and education. Visitors can explore the new Astronomy Discovery Center with its interactive exhibits and immersive multimedia presentations. Home to the 4.3-meter Lowell Discovery Telescope, the 5th-largest optical telescope in the continental U.S., the observatory enables groundbreaking space exploration. Guests can enjoy constellation tours, exhibits, and stunning views through modern and historic telescopes, including the Giovale Open Deck Observatory. As the world’s first International Dark Sky destination, it’s the perfect place to experience the night sky’s wonders.
